Golang, atau Go, telah mengambil alih dunia pemrograman dengan kecepatan dan efisiensinya yang luar biasa. Dalam perjalanan kita untuk mengenal lebih jauh, kita akan menyelami keunikan bahasa ini, mulai dari sintaks yang bersih hingga kemampuannya dalam menangani konkurensi. Sebagai bahasa yang ... Pertarungan Performa dan Keunggulan Backend Pengantar ke Dunia Golang Golang, sering disebut Go, adalah bahasa pemrograman yang dibuat oleh Google untuk memecahkan masalah efisiensi, kecepatan, dan skalabilitas. Dengan sintaks yang ringkas dan performa yang menyerupai bahasa kompilasi klasik
developer bisa menambahkan fungsi atau mengubah permintaan dan respons dengan cara yang lebih efisien. Tak heran jika Middleware menjadi kunci utama dalam pembuatan aplikasi yang tangguh dan fleksibel. Baca Juga: Mengenal Autentikasi Middleware di Node JS Apa Itu Middleware dalam Node JS Middleware ... meningkatkan efisiensi dan keamanan aplikasi. Dengan Middleware, developer dapat menyisipkan fungsi yang dapat digunakan kembali di berbagai bagian aplikasi, mengurangi redundansi kode dan memudahkan pemeliharaan. Salah satu manfaat utama adalah kemampuan untuk mengatur aliran data dan permintaan
Sebagai contoh, memuat file berukuran besar ke dalam memori sekaligus daripada memprosesnya secara bertahap. Praktek ini sangat tidak efisien dan dapat dengan cepat menguras memori yang tersedia, terutama pada sistem dengan sumber daya terbatas.Baca Juga: Teknologi dan Aplikasi Virtual ... memanfaatkan perbaikan dan optimasi terkait manajemen memori.Pentingnya Manajemen MemoriManajemen memori yang efisien merupakan faktor krusial dalam pengembangan aplikasi Node JS, memastikan bahwa sumber daya sistem digunakan seoptimal mungkin. Aplikasi yang dirancang dengan mempertimbangkan
Dalam dunia pemrograman JavaScript, menguasai teknik Menghapus Elemen dari array merupakan keahlian fundamental yang esensial. Artikel ini akan membahas secara mendalam tentang bagaimana metode `splice()` dan `indexOf()` dapat digunakan untuk manipulasi array dengan efektif. Kami akan ... mengeksplorasi berbagai skenario di mana penghapusan elemen menjadi kritikal, serta memberikan panduan langkah demi langkah untuk implementasi yang tepat. Pemahaman ini tidak hanya memperluas kemampuan coding Anda tetapi juga membuka jalan untuk solusi pemrograman yang lebih inovatif dan efisien.